    Default Reusable Bracelet of Friends + Teleport Update

    First Idea/Request:
    Please make and sell in the DDO store an extremely expensive version of the bracelet of friends that either has no charges or recharges with time. Virtually no one will waste DDO points on a CONSUMABLE that only works in public areas and is a mild convenience at best but plenty (me included) would buy a reusable version that would be an investment.

    Why?
    • Combats newbies getting lost in public places.
    • Saves party time when gathering for a quest.
    • Pretty much nothing else...

    It saves time but only a minute or so at best per use. Using it over and over again would make it pay for itself after hundreds of uses but that isn't something that will happen with finite uses.

    Second Idea/Request:

    Add the "Summon Party Member" effect to teleport and greater teleport but only have them work in private areas that both the summoner and summoned occupy. This is unlikely to be buggy because you are teleporting players to the location already occupied by another player and it can't be used to skip ahead in the quest because the arcane caster has to get there first (Arcanes have no evasion, low hp, and reapers can see invisible people anyway). This will not make any quests easier, it will just be extremely convenient particularly when playing with new players who get lost easily.

    Consider adding a sigil spell that will change the spot that ddoor sends players to but the issue would be it might allow backtracking the devs didn't build around. No matter how you do it, what matters is it becomes easier to play with newbies which is rough especially when the quest wants "Gather the Party" or they are off dying by themselves.
